Ahh the ever ending question.....well I have done it all and I have decided that selling Life Insurane is def the most profitable....but I also know that it is the same as far as getting in front of people.

I have come to the conclusion that the more I have to offer it is easier to get in front of people so I now offer to do an annual review of their insurance needs (I am licensed for almost everything) so I look at their home, auto, health, Life, Disability and then on a good day i will close them all. On a not so good day I will close one or two of the policies that I just listed.

Another good way to get in front of people is to join networking groups or start one of your own. I have done this and had some really good response from it. www.meetup.com is the site look for groups already in your area or start one of your own. That will also give you something to talk to other people about and get in front of them. Just ask them to join your group.

You can make the money you just need to figure out how to get in front of the people. Just get involved in your community or clubs, groups whatever...as you make friends the business will follow.

Posted: Thu Mar 08, 2007 04:18 am Post Subject: $50k not a problem

Stephan,
Yes it is possible to make well over $50,000 a year in the insurance business, the key is working in multiple directions. As an agent I made well over 100K and have since moved to Agency development and marketing, however internet leads can be a good source, however most are very pricey, leads from a captive carrier tend to be old, they let new agents bite their teeth on basically cold leads that might have just been called by the same agent that quit two weeks ago. Best is to find a middle ground. My personal system comprised of buying a few leads, but at a higher price with lot's of filters just to keep the junk out as much as I could, advertising locally but not in papers, flyer's, brochures, lot's of walking and talking, introducing myself to local businesses as the "health insurance specialist" going to chamber mixers, volunteering at community events blood drives, going networking groups like BNI, cold calling chamber members just introducing them and asking for 5 minutes to see if I could save them money, and the #1 ASKING FOR REFERRALS, on everyone, even if I couldn't help them, or they said no, I'd ask about them, their business and then say "great, well if any my clients need your services I'd be glad to send them your way, now can you HELP me? ....... The way I stay in business is by referrals, can you help me out I need at least 3 and no more than 5 people that I might be able to help."
and then just wait....

By using those techniques you can be successful in almost any company.
